When you enroll through our links, we may earn a small commission—at no extra cost to you. This helps keep our platform free and inspires us to add more value.

Flutter &Firebase - Build a Multi-shop App with Chat system
Master Flutter and Firebase by Building a Multi-Seller App with chat System and Calling Vendors

This Course Includes
udemy
4.8 (94 reviews )
30 total hours
english
Online - Self Paced
course
Udemy
About Flutter &Firebase - Build a Multi-shop App with Chat system
Flutter & Firebase: Build a Multi-Shop App with Chat System
Unlock the power of Flutter and Firebase to create a dynamic multi-vendor shopping application with an integrated chat system. This comprehensive course is designed to take you from basic to advanced concepts, guiding you step-by-step in building a feature-rich application from scratch.
What You'll Learn:
- Flutter Fundamentals: Understand the core concepts of Flutter and how to leverage its widget-based framework to build beautiful and responsive UIs.
-Firebase Integration: Seamlessly integrate Firebase services, including Firestore for real-time database management, Firebase Authentication for secure user sign-in, and Firebase Storage for efficient file handling.
- Multi-Shop Functionality: Develop a scalable multi-vendor platform where multiple shops can showcase their products, manage inventory, and handle orders.
- Real-Time Chat System: Implement a real-time chat feature using Firebase's Firestore, enabling users to communicate seamlessly within the app.
- State Management with Riverpod: Learn state management using Riverpod, ensuring a robust and maintainable codebase.
- Advanced UI/UX Design: Craft an engaging user interface with Flutter's flexible and expressive design capabilities.
Why Take This Course?
This course is perfect for aspiring developers who want to:
- Gain hands-on experience with Flutter and Firebase.
- Build a real-world multi-shop application.
- Understand the intricacies of integrating various Firebase services.
- Create a professional portfolio project that showcases your skills in modern app development.
Who Should Enroll?
- Beginners: New to Flutter or Firebase? No worries! We'll cover all the fundamentals and get you up to speed.
- Intermediate Developers: Looking to enhance your skills and build a complex application? This course will challenge you and help you grow.
- Experienced Programmers Add Flutter and Firebase to your toolkit and learn advanced techniques to integrate them seamlessly.
Join us and embark on an exciting journey to master Flutter and Firebase while building a powerful multi-shop app with a chat system. Transform your ideas into reality and open new doors to opportunities in the app development world!
What You Will Learn?
- Learn to build a multi-vendor shop app with Flutter & Firebase. Chat, reviews, favorites, Master app development.
- Unlock the Power of MVC Structure to Build Engaging User Interfaces in Flutter.
- Riverpod State Management: Master the Riverpod package, a popular state management solution in Flutter, to efficiently manage and update the app's data and user.
- Building Dynamic Flutter Apps with Firebase Integration.
- Leveraging the Power of Firebase to Create Real-time, Scalable, and Secure Applications in Flutter.
- Responsive UI Design: Students will discover techniques to create visually appealing and responsive user interfaces..
- Favorites Management: Students will master the implementation of a favorites management feature.
- GetX State Management: Students will dive into the GetX package, exploring simplified and reactive programming patterns for Flutter app development.
- Reviews and Ratings: Students will explore how to implement a review and rating system, allowing users to leave feedback and rate products.
- Google Maps Integration: Students will learn how to incorporate Google Maps into their app, enabling users to view vendor locations.
- Implementing Chat Functionality: Students will understand how to integrate a real-time chat feature into their app.